A MAN, who was found dead in a ravine with a plastic bag on his head and a vertical cut down his stomach, is thought to have been a drug trafficker.

An autopsy revealed that the South American man was carrying cocaine inside his stomach when one of the capsules burst and killed him.

Police in Ojen believe the man was then cut open by traffickers who retrieved the contents before sewing him back up with fishing wire.

“It looked like he had been gutted like a fish,” revealed one local detective.
